28 Years Later: The Bone Temple vs. Avatar 3 - Box Office Showdown! (2026)

Could a zombie apocalypse finally dethrone James Cameron’s box office titan? That’s the bold question on everyone’s mind as Sony’s 28 Years Later: The Bone Temple gears up to challenge Avatar: Fire and Ash for domestic supremacy. But here’s where it gets controversial: while Avatar has dominated the charts for weeks, this gritty dystopian sequel is aiming to claw its way to the top with a projected $20 to $22 million four-day debut over the Martin Luther King Jr. holiday weekend. Directed by Nia DaCosta and penned by franchise mastermind Alex Garland, The Bone Temple reunites Ralph Fiennes, Jack O’Connell, and Alfie Williams in a post-apocalyptic Britain still ravaged by the Rage Virus. With a 94% Rotten Tomatoes score and glowing reviews—Variety’s Peter Debruge hailed it as a 'zombie movie with brains'—this installment is poised to capitalize on its fresh take and minimal competition. Yet, can it truly unseat Avatar 3, which, despite its $1.23 billion global haul, is showing signs of fatigue compared to its predecessors? And this is the part most people miss: while Avatar’s first two films reigned for seven weekends each, Fire and Ash might lose its crown after just five. Meanwhile, Chloe Zhao’s Golden Globe-winning Hamnet expands to 688 theaters, proving that January isn’t just about blockbusters. But let’s not forget Hollywood’s sky-high expectations for Avatar 3, especially after the first two films raked in $2.9 billion and $2.3 billion, respectively. James Cameron has even joked about holding a press conference to decide the fate of Avatar 4 and 5 based on this film’s performance.
